Shireoaks is a small, unstaffed station without a ticket office, though ticket machines are conveniently available for collecting online purchases. Keep in mind that these machines aren't accessible for wheelchair users, though assistance can be requested through the National Rail helpline or directly on the platform before boarding. Information displays provide timely updates on departures to keep your journey smooth.
For those requiring step-free access, Shireoaks Station is accommodating; wheelchair and disabled passengers will find access easy via the level crossing. Although traveler conveniences like waiting rooms, toilets, and refreshment options are absent, the station is equipped with help points should you need assistance.
Seamlessly connect to various modes of transport from Shireoaks. During rail disruptions, the rail replacement service can be found at the bus stop on Shireoaks Common Road at the junction of Cornwall Road. Frequent bus services are also available; you can catch them just a short walk from the station, ensuring you’re never far from your next destination.
If you’re considering service such as a taxi, note that directly available options aren’t present at the station, but you can use the Cab4You service to book your ride. Although bicycle hire is not available, keen cyclists can plan routes via the accessible roads surrounding the station.

Farnham Train Station provides an array of conveniences to ensure your journey is hassle-free. Its ticket office operates from 06:10 to 20:00 on weekdays, assuring you find ample opportunities to purchase tickets. Ticket machines are available and accommodate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, making accessibility a priority. With induction loops installed, the station is well-equipped to assist those with hearing impairments.
Staff assistance is present every day from early morning until late, and customer help points offer reassurance if you need guidance. While there's currently no luggage storage or waiting room, there’s seating available for travelers to relax. CCTV ensures a secure environment throughout the station premises. For those driving, there are 558 parking spaces, including 10 accessible ones, with reasonable daily and long-term pricing options.
In the spirit of inclusivity, Farnham Station offers step-free access, though it’s advisable to check the station's access notes as some platforms might be challenging. Accessible toilets and ramps for train boarding are provided, complementing a supportive travel ambiance. However, note that there's no tactile edge paving on Platform 2 and no accessible taxis directly available at the station.
For those cycling to the station, 134 bicycle storage spaces are at your disposal, complete with racks and CCTV coverage to ensure security. A quick caffeine fix or a light snack can be pleasantly met at the café within the station, delighting those on the go.
